Output 20e3f4aa43af02b69f8411d36dc763c036bc173bc9286ee1c412cb5c7cc375d7:7

value
443071
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d7deab7ded8620a34c2a5379d8181a49111323e OP_EQUAL
address
3D8ZENzM3R754dn5fiCUCT6wQRoDHj8kxa
transaction
20e3f4aa43af02b69f8411d36dc763c036bc173bc9286ee1c412cb5c7cc375d7
spent
true